BOCA RATON, FL – Boca Post (BocaPost.com) — A quick swab of your cheek can is all it takes to find out if you can help save the life of Murray Folytn, a Boca Raton father of 2.
Murray Foltyn, a loving husband and father of two young children, is battling a rare blood cancer called Myelofibrosis. His doctors are URGENTLY seeking a matching blood stem cell donor as a transplant is his best hope of a cure. However, he does not currently have a match in his family or the worldwide marrow registry.
Because tissue type factors needed for a match are inherited, Murray’s best chance of finding his donor is among those of Ashkenazi Jewish ancestry, and specifically with a genetic heritage from Slovakia, the Czech Republic, Russia, and the United Kingdom.
